Ukrainian Forces Maintain Defense in Luhansk Region Amid Claims

Ukrainian armed forces are holding their defensive lines in the Luhansk region, according to a report from the Third Army Corps. This statement comes in response to Russian claims of having fully captured Luhansk.

Ukrainian military personnel from the 3rd Separate Assault Brigade are actively defending the last strongholds in Luhansk region. The Third Army Corps addressed rumors of a complete Russian takeover, stating that these claims are unfounded. The report highlights the resilience of Ukrainian forces despite ongoing efforts from Russian troops to exert control over the area.

Key Details

On April 1, 2026, the Third Army Corps released a message on Facebook along with a video showcasing the combat operations of the brigade. The statement refuted the misinformation circulated by Russian officials, particularly the Ministry of Defense, which claimed full control over Luhansk.

According to the Third Army Corps, Russian forces have made 144 assault attempts near the settlements of Nadiya and Novoheorivka over the past six months. These assaults involved 19 units of motorized troops and over 360 personnel.

Ukrainian forces reportedly inflicted significant losses, with around 260 enemy soldiers killed and more than 80 wounded during these confrontations. The Third Army Corps emphasized that despite the pressure from Russian military operations and their use of disinformation, Ukrainian troops are firmly holding their positions.

Key locations, including Hrekivka, are under the control of the brigade, which confirmed their commitment to defend Luhansk against ongoing assaults.

Background

The conflict in Luhansk has seen intense fighting, particularly as both sides vie for territorial control. The region has been a focal point of the war, with various military actions leading to civilian and military casualties.

Russia has consistently sought to expand its territory in Ukraine, which has led to increased military operations and defensive strategies by Ukrainian forces. The Third Army Corps plays a significant role in this defense, coordinating local ground operations against Russian advances.

Recent developments suggest that while Russian forces may claim victories, the reality on the ground reflects sustained Ukrainian resistance. The commitment shown by the 3rd Separate Assault Brigade indicates a tactical focus on repelling ongoing attacks and maintaining control of critical areas within Luhansk.
